Respiration and gas transport deal with the physiological mechanisms of breathing, including the role of hemoglobin in oxygen transport and the removal of carbon dioxide from the blood. Questions cover both aerobic and anaerobic processes, along with related phenomena like altitude sickness. This human biology topic is a staple in the science sections of competitive tests.
